Traditional Brazilian Black Magic
A guide to the history and practice of Kimbanda, the black magic tradition of Brazil
Explains how Kimbanda’s presiding deity Eshu embodies both masculine and feminine principles, both god and devil, and thus represents human nature itself with all its vices and virtues
Discusses Kimbanda’s magical practices, initiation rites, sacred knives, and sacrificial offerings
Details the seven realms and the entities that inhabit and govern each of them Although it has been demonized as a form of Satanic cult, Kimbanda--the tradition of Afro-Brazilian black magic--is a spiritual practice that embraces both the light and dark aspects of life through worship of the entities known as Eshu and Pombajira.
